Orlando, Florida Wedding at Rosen Shingle Creek by Tab McCausland Photography

Ebony and Michael’s wedding was just like them, the perfect combination of elegance and fun.  After proposing to his soulmate, the person who made him complete, the couple decided to wed at Rosen Shingle Creek, an incredible resort that serves as a wedding and reception venue in Orlando, in front of 100 of their closest friends and family.  Peruse this grand affair with photos by Orlando based wedding photographer, Tab Mccausland Photography.

We want to know about all the wedding details, was it small and intimate or big and traditional?
Our wedding had about 100 guests. The setup of our ceremony room made it very intimate.
board6

Tell us about your wedding gown and what your bridal party wore.
I wore a gown from the Alfred Angelo Disney Collection. I love the movie “The Little Mermaid” so their “Ariel” dress was perfect for me. It was the first dress I tried on. My mom liked it and we never agree on clothes so I instantly knew it was the right choice. I tried on others later, but I felt that this was the one.

Can you give us an overview of the event?
Our wedding was held has Rosen Shingle Creek Hotel, with the reception following in one of the ballrooms of the hotel.

Was there a specific theme or style?
Our theme was “Royal Wedding.”
board10

What inspired the theme or style?
I have always felt that being a woman is the hardest job in the world. We are caregivers and there is never a time when it is all about us. We are constantly caring for our families. I knew that this would be the only day in my life where I would be the focal point and Michael and I both agreed that it would be great to feel like “royalty”.
board4

What were your playful twists that made the event unique?
The only “must” that I had at the wedding were that I walk down on red carpet. I felt that this would play great into our royal wedding theme. I also had a wine glass engraved with each guest’s name to serve as place holders at the reception tables. Lastly, I had a violinist and harpist play at the cocktail hour while our guest partook in the hors d’oeuvres

What was the most memorable moment?
My most memorable moment was walking down the aisle and seeing Michael. He mouthed “you look so beautiful” and immediately I felt the tears welling up, the weight of the moment hit me at that point. I could not have been happier.
board8

Tell us about the food and desserts.
We chose the dual plated option which featured filet mignon and stuffed chicken. The sides were twice baked potatoes and vegetables. Our wedding cake, which was also prepared by the Rosen Shingle Creek staff, served as the dessert for the wedding. My wedding planner commented that we were the only couple she had ever seen actually eat at their wedding reception! We were so tired from planning and so happy for our union that we just kicked back and enjoyed everything.
board11

What kind of energy did your entertainment give the guests?
Our DJ was very current. So our reception felt like a party, which is what I wanted. I thought that would be a great contrast to the elegance of the other parts of the wedding.

If there was one thing you could change, what would it be?
If I could change one thing, I would go back and tell myself to “calm down.” Everything felt like a dream. It felt very surreal. I can only remember bits and pieces of the day. I was just so excited and energized. I wish I had taken more time to take everything in. Im sure the memories will come back to me once I see the wedding video.

What was the best wedding advice you received?
Don’t stress! Of course I didn’t take that advice. Everything turned out perfectly in the end. Had I known that from the beginning I would have spent less time stressing.
